X6 and X5 2011-2014 Front Driveshaft Recall
Got an alert a couple of weeks ago from "mycarfax" for my 2013 X6 I registered there about the front driveshaft recall. Had mine replaced yesterday. Here's the info I received:
Manufacturer Safety recall issued NHTSA #17V-138 Recall # 17V-138:249 FRONT DRIVESHAFT Status: Remedy Available Description: The front driveshaft's universal joints may not have been produced to specifications. In rare cases, water and/or dirt may, over time, lead to corrosion resulting in noise or vibration. After prolonged driving under such conditions, the universal joint(s) may eventually break. If the universal joint(s) broke, power to the front axle would no longer be available. However, power to the rear axle would still be available. After prolonged operation in such a condition, damage to additional components could occur, and continued driving would no longer be possible. Depending upon traffic conditions and the driver's reactions, this could increase the risk of a crash. Remedy: The remedy is available for some models. When you receive a letter informing you of this recall, please contact an authorized BMW center to schedule an appointment. The front driveshaft will be replaced free of charge.
